How do New Hampshire winters and rural Piermont roads affect my Volvo, and what specific services should I prioritize?

The harsh winter road salt and rough, hilly terrain can accelerate corrosion and wear on suspension components. Prioritize undercarriage washes to fight rust and have your all-wheel-drive system, brakes, and suspension (like control arms and struts) inspected regularly by a shop familiar with Volvo's systems.

What are common repair issues for older Volvo models commonly driven in the Piermont area?

For older Volvos like the S60, XC70, or XC90 common here, frequent issues include electronic throttle module (ETM) failures, PCV system clogs, and aging suspension components. A local specialist will have experience with these models and can source quality parts, which is crucial for long-term reliability on rural routes.

How can I verify a shop's quality and expertise for my Volvo without a dedicated dealership nearby?

Check for certifications like ASE (with Volvo-specific credentials) and membership in networks like Volvo Independent Specialists. Read local reviews focusing on European car service, and ask the shop directly about their diagnostic tooling (like VIDA/DICE) and where they source genuine or OEM Volvo parts.
